    Discover more about The Lion

    The Lion, or 'Molende Leeuw' in Dutch, stands as a proud testament to Aalsmeer’s agricultural history and the significance of windmills in Dutch culture. This beautifully preserved windmill invites tourists to step inside and discover the intricacies of the milling process. As you ascend the winding stairs, the scent of freshly milled flour fills the air, and the fascinating mechanical workings of the mill come to life before your eyes. Educational displays explain the historical importance of windmills in the Netherlands, showcasing how they contributed to the nation’s development over centuries. Surrounded by lush greenery and scenic views, The Lion is not only a place of learning but also an ideal spot for photography enthusiasts. The picturesque setting makes it a popular destination for families, couples, and solo travelers alike. Visitors can enjoy guided tours that delve into the operation of the windmill and its role in the local community. On weekends, the mill is often bustling with activity as bakers demonstrate traditional baking techniques, allowing guests to sample delicious treats made from the freshly milled flour. For those looking to take home a piece of Aalsmeer, the mill shop offers a selection of local products, including flour, baked goods, and souvenirs. The Lion is open to visitors during select hours, and it’s recommended to check the schedule ahead of time to ensure you don’t miss out on this unique experience. Whether you’re a history buff, a lover of nature, or just looking for a charming day out, The Lion is a delightful stop in your journey through the Netherlands.
